Today’s video is dedicated to the 65th anniversary of Serguei Kouchnerov, one of the most talented animators of modern age. Starting his animation career in 1983 at “Kyivnauchfilm”, he quickly rose ranks as studio’s finest animator for his unique draftsman abilities and good understanding of motion. His most famous contributions include “Treasure Island” (1988) and “Doctor Aybolit” (1985) by legendary David Cherkassky. At the time, he additionally debuted as a full-fledged director on such short films as "The Log" (1988), "The Muddle-Headed Wombat" (1990) and "9 12 minutes" (1992)br In 1993, he moved to the United States of America, where he later worked at such animation studios as Disney, Dreamworks and Illumination mostly as supervising animator and storyboard artist. br As you may notice, Kouchnerov is a very skilled and versatile animator, able to do both broad cartoony action in “Treasure Island” style, exciting background animation and more subtle and realistic character acting in “Road to El Dorado” and “The Prince of Egypt”. br I hope this reel will a worthy portrayal of Mr. Kouchnerov’s talent as a key animator and artist.br br All scenes are confirmed by Kouchnerov himself.
